"Mobile Monday Southeast Asia Research Report 2012
Posted by Global on June 19, 2012 under Global

Southeast Asia has been a trade hub for thousands of years, and is a
digital crossroads for Internet and mobile innovation now as well,
according to our new research released today. The full report was
presented to the media at the Mobile Monday Developer Lounge during
the annual Communicasia conference and tradeshow. Titled “Crossroads
of Innovation,” the 52 page document [PDF] showcases a wealth of
detailed features including profiles of mobile markets and startups
from across the region.

Overview:

The focus of this report is on overall innovation ecosystems, which
include a range of stakeholders: industry, entrepreneurs, government,
academia and civil society. The report also addresses the crucial role
of innovator networks and incubators, who truly make SE Asia a
regional and global crossroads of innovation. These roles are played
by global+local networks of mobile startups and professionals, such as
MobileMonday."
